Which Ford vehicle has the best MPG?

The Ford Fusion Hybrid can reach up to 43 MPG city and 41 MPG highway for a combined rating of 42 MPG. The Ford Maverick with traditional internal combustion engine offers up to 40 MPG city and 34 MPG highway for a combined rating of 37 MPG.

These figures are based on EPA mileage ratings and are for comparison purposes only. The actual mileage will vary depending on the selected vehicle model year, trim, driving conditions, driving habits, vehicle maintenance, and other factors.

Which Ford vehicle has the longest range?

The electric Ford F-150 Lightning can travel up to 320 miles on a single charge depending on electric motor and battery options. The plug-in hybrid Ford Escape PHEV can travel up to 37 electric-only miles before the gas engine kicks on.

EPA-estimated range is the distance, or predicted distance, a new plug-in vehicle will travel on electric power before its battery charge is exhausted. Actual range will vary depending on model year, driving conditions, driving habits, elevation changes, weather, accessory usage (lights, climate control), vehicle condition and other factors.
